Understanding Malaysian Celebrations

Malaysian culture is rich. Many traditions blend. Malay, Chinese, and Indian cultures are prominent. Each has unique customs. These customs influence clothing. They also influence jewelry choices. Understanding these differences is key. It helps you pick the right adornments.

Malay Weddings And Events

Malay weddings are often elegant. They focus on tradition. Gold is a very popular metal. It symbolizes prosperity. Intricate designs are common. Think about floral patterns. Also, paisleys are seen. Pearls are another favorite. They add a soft glow.

For Malay events, think about:

The bride might wear a full gold set. This includes a necklace. Also, earrings and bracelets. Bangles are also very popular. They jingle with every move. The bride’s attire is usually colorful. Jewelry complements vibrant fabrics.

For guests, it’s about complementing. You don’t want to outshine the bride. Choose elegant but simpler pieces. A beautiful gold pendant necklace works. Delicate pearl earrings are lovely. A few well-chosen bangles are nice.

Chinese Weddings and Events

Chinese culture values gold highly. Red is a very important color. It symbolizes good luck. Gold jewelry is often red toned. Jade is also highly prized. It represents purity and virtue. Dragon and phoenix motifs are common. These symbolize marital bliss.

Consider these for Chinese events:

Chinese brides often wear elaborate gold. Think of heavy necklaces. Large earrings are also common. Bangles are a must. These are often carved. They tell stories. Red is everywhere. Jewelry often incorporates red stones.

Guests can opt for gold. Red accents are a nice touch. A simple gold chain with a red charm is good. Jade earrings are elegant. Avoid wearing too much red yourself. Let the bride have that honor.

Choosing Jewelry for Different Occasions

Not all events are the same. Some are very formal. Others are more relaxed. Your jewelry should match the event’s tone.

Formal Weddings

For a formal wedding, dress up. Your jewelry should be elegant. Think statement pieces. A grand necklace is perfect. Large, sparkling earrings are good. A matching bracelet completes the look.

Gold is always a safe bet. Diamonds add extra glamour. Precious gemstones are excellent. Stick to fine jewelry. Avoid casual or costume pieces.

Consider the neckline of your outfit. A deep V-neck calls for a pendant. A high neckline needs statement earrings.

Popular Malaysian Jewelry Styles

Malaysia has unique jewelry traditions. Many styles are passed down.

Bangles And Bracelets

Bangles are very popular. They are stiff, circular bracelets. They come in many designs. Plain gold bangles are classic. Engraved bangles tell stories. Gemstone bangles add color.

Bracelets are more flexible. They can be chains or cuffs. Charm bracelets are also common.

Earrings

Earrings frame the face. They can be studs or drops. Jhumkas are popular Indian earrings. They are bell-shaped. Dangle earrings add movement.
